This secluded and private 23 acre site is situated at the headwaters of Six Mile Creek in a scenic valley surrounded by Hammond Hill and Yellow Barn State Forests. The campsite is easily accessible from the driveway with opportunities for tent camping under the stars and luxurious cozy camping in a 30ft travel trailer. Travel trailer includes hot water for dishes and showers, propane stove for cooking, queen bed, bunk beds, and flushing toilet. Multiple trails throughout the property take you to a private pond to fish and lounge around, including shade trees with a hammock. There are extensive networks of trails within a 3-5 minute drive to Hammond Hill State Forest, as well as the Roy H Park Preserve with easy access trails to a swimming hole and small waterfall in a hemlock gorge. 10 minute drive to the town of Dryden for basic amenities and the best taqueria in Tompkins County. 15 minute drive to Cornell University campus. 20 minute drive to downtown Ithaca and Lake Cayuga. Park your car in the driveway and you'll have a short 200ft walk to the trailer. 1 queen bed comfortably sleeps 2 adults. Bunk beds comfortably sleep 1 adult each, or 2 kids each. Couch converts to a bed for a small adult or child. Dinette converts to a bed for a small adult or child. The trailer is relatively new and runs on propane and solar-electric battery. The battery provides power to interior trailer lights and the water pump for sink, flushing toilet, and shower. The propane provides power for the refrigerator, hot water, and stove-top cooking. There is an additional outdoor propane grill for cooking outside by the pavillion. The 24x24 pavillion provides a roof over both the trailer and the picnic table, both for shade and cover from the rain, not to mention a beautiful view of the valley. Additional tents can be set up adjacent to the trailer, where an expansive 200ft x 40ft flat mowed lawn provides room for additional tent camping, frisbees, campfires, and enjoying the sunset over west side of the valley. This 23 acre property is being managed for native plant and wildlife habitat, so trails are mowed throughout to maintain access around the many trees that we have planted to regenerate the native biodiversity on the landscape and provide habitat for various forms of wildlife. We hope you will feel the peacefulness of the valley, and enjoy both the privacy on site and proximity to the Ithaca area.
